Eng 091 Grade Scale


A 90-100%
Can independently perform basic research for critical reading and synthesize various ideas in own argument.
B 80-89%
Reads and writes well, critically, struggles with argumentative writing.
C 70-79%
Reads critically, but still struggles with writing.
D 60-69%
Struggles with applying concepts of critical reading and writng.
F < 60%
Understands some basic concepts of critical reading and writing, but cannot apply them

The Path from Information to Skill

Tabula Rasa
The beginning. No first-hand information. The only information about the subject is what has been heard in passing, and that has not been verified.

Example: Red Riding Hood is a fairy tale about a little girl in the forest. She might have laser vision and know kung fu.

Barrier: Does not try to find out information on own. Expects someone will tell what is important to know about something and blindly trust that information.

Breakthrough: Engage with information. Don't wait to be told the answer, search out the information.

Information
The facts, snippets of information like the meaning of key words (the ones in bold in textbooks), names of characters, description of events.

Example: Red is a girl with a basket of goodies for Grandma. The Wolf is hungry living in the woods. Grandma lives in the woods. The Wolf eats Grandma and Red.

Barrier: Cannot move past the snippets. In "Spark Notes" mode. Still expecting to be told what's important. Not fully engaged.

Breakthrough: Do not skim for information. Important parts won't "jump out" at you. Look at it as a whole instead of for the pieces. Slow down!

Knowledge
The bigger picture, the sequence and overt message, what the author's point was. The whats and the hows.

Example: Red talks to the Wolf, giving him the idea to eat both Grandma and Red. He exploits Red's willingness to talk and makes a trap for her. The author is sending a message about not talking to strangers because they are dangerous.

Barrier: Can only summarize. Can't move beyond presented facts, the obvious point, or the author's point.

Breakthrough: Slow down even more! Ask why at every opportunity. Make notes. Look beyond what was said for what has NOT been said.

Understanding
The deeper picture, how pieces fit together to mean something more. Asks questions and looks for hidden messages, makes connections between things that don't seem connected. The whys.

Example: The Wolf, Red, and Grandma are all connected in some way. They mean something more as a whole than apart. Why doesn't the Wolf eat Red right away? Why pretend to be Grandma? Why does Red take off her clothes before crawling in bed with the Wolf? Why the big eyes, big hands, teeth, etc?

Barrier: Can ask the questions, but cannot formulate own answers, or cannot justify the reasons behind their connection. Must be told what the deeper meaning is instead of creating and articulating it on their own.

Breakthrough: Get creative in making connections; be wild and crazy with the ideas. “If at first the idea is not absurd, then there is no hope for it.” –Albert Einstein. Test connections with logic and reason using evidence from within the source(s). Be aware that there is not a single answer or even a "right" answer, but the answer you can articulate and support after it survives your tests.

Skill
Your own point, using every previous stage to see the pieces in a new way. Independently form new understandings, that advance the whole discipline.

Example: The Wolf is a sexual predator. He deceives his victims, lulling them into safety before he attacks and rapes them (devours them). However, Red was willing because she took off her clothes voluntarily.

On the way to developing a skill, any skill, you will fail. Often. You will become discouraged at points, but you will never reach the skill if you do not continue to thoughtfully try. Look at failures as an opportunity to discover what went wrong. Understand the error, correct it, and resume the path to new skills.

Mastering a skill is simply the result of correct practice, experience, dedication, and more failure. “I have not failed. I've just found 10,000 ways that won't work.” –Thomas Edison

Using Assignment Template

Click to go to Assignment Template Download Page. Follow the instructions on that page to install the template. You can open the template by double-clicking it (if you’ve installed it in your template folder, you can find it by starting a new document and selecting my templates).


Click on ID#, Class Handle, and Response # and make your selection (hints appear above selections. Click on the title area, and type in your own title. After this, click below the title and type in your assignment.
 
When finished with your essay, click on Save As (not Save). The file name is automatically put in. Make sure that the save as type is a Word Document (*.docx). Click the Save button, and you’re done.


Research Basics


Few words bring as much dread to students as “research paper.” The comic relates the stress involved.
            The fault comes from lectures of plagiarism, citations, more plagiarism, and finding a requisite number and specific types of sources. Let’s not forget the desperate midnight searches on the internet to find something that can be included into the paper before it’s due at 9:00 am (hence the coffee in panel 3).
            But this doesn’t have to be stressful and fill you with dread. Research is not just for academics. We do research every day without thinking about it: looking something up on a search engine, consulting a dictionary, asking a friend about a good movie, reading product reviews on Amazon. Research is about finding good information and learning.

Your friend’s movie recommendation
            If your friend said the latest action movie was “meh,” would you consider seeing it? You trust your friends, but is she reliable when it comes to action movies? She likes “slash ‘em up” horror movies more than anything, and rarely sees action movies. Maybe she wanted more people to die. Maybe it wasn’t gory enough. You have to question how she evaluated the movie. What criteria did she use?

Amazon product review
Reviews include a star-rating, a snapshot that tells you (relatively) how good the product is. It also tells you how many people have given it reviews. If 500 people average out to a 2-star review, you’re not likely to buy it. However, if those same 500 averaged out to 4.5 stars, you’d really consider buying it. Even 500 reviews have limited value if all they’ve written is “I liked this product.” And they’re anonymous. Can you trust them? What about their criteria?

Hearing from experts
When the people from Consumer Reports Magazine review a product, they will go into detail and talk about the product, and the ways they tested it out (their criteria). It’s literally their job; they have training and lots of experience. But their expertise has to relate, too. A Ph.D. in biology has no expertise in recommending what car to buy. Ask mechanics.

The best research
            Research doesn’t have an easy, silver bullet solution. When you have a large number of experts (in the appropriate field) who use the same criteria all say the same thing, you can rely on the information. Scientists operate this way. One group performs an experiment and publishes their results. Other scientists don’t accept blindly, they question and challenge to see if they get the same result. They do this over and over until they’re convinced that what the first group discovered is factual. They even question their own results when it’s what they want to see. They’re never finished; they’re ready to change their minds when more research changes things.

English classes
            As students, your first exposure to research isn’t in science classes, but in English, which is actually appropriate. Before scientists perform any experiments, they first have to read all the information out there already. They must research what other people write. They ask questions. They learn about the subject until they become experts themselves; they evaluate and challenge what they are reading. After all of that, they write.
             Research is not about finding the answer. It’s about learning enough to become an expert and make a contribution. Maybe you join one side, preferring their answer. Or the opposite side. Or maybe, and this is the best part, you create a new side. No matter what, you’re adding your voice and expertise to the discussion.

Formal research
            This isn’t about research dressed in a tuxedo or ball gown. It’s about the form, the specific shape of how research is presented. Just as those scientists follow the same criteria in their experiments, formal research is a set of standards to follow. By following these standards, you are making a statement to others that your research is quality, your voice is worth listening to, and you have something valid to contribute. This is where styles of citation, quality of sources, and rules regarding plagiarism come in. They can be tedious, but the ensure that your research is quality.
